Gayle and Plunkett were to join former India all-rounder Irfan Pathan, Munaf Patel, local icon Kusal Perera, Sri Lankan T20 specialists Kusal Mendis and Nuwan Pradeep among others at Kandy Tuskers.

However, Tuskers revealed that both Gayle and Plunkett have decided to opt out of the tournament.

"We are sad to announce that Chris Gayle will not be playing for us in this year's LPL," the franchise had tweeted from their official Twitter handle on Wednesday.


"We are also sad to announce that Liam Plunkett will also not be playing in this year's LPL," they tweeted on Thursday.


Tuskers will be taking on Colombo Kings in the tournament opener on November 26. The other three teams participating in the league are Dambulla Hawks, Galle Gladiators, and Jaffna Stallions.

The T20 tournament, which involves 23 matches, will have doubleheaders being played every day till the semi-finals that are scheduled to happen on December 13 and 14. The final is slated to happen on December 16. All the matches will be held at the Mahinda Rajapaksa International Cricket Stadium, Hambantota.
